Transaction 159fbd7af71095b4c9047aee92c711fd1f22b52857ee613517eda61c6bf32151

1 Input
2 Outputs
  • 159fbd7af71095b4c9047aee92c711fd1f22b52857ee613517eda61c6bf32151:0
  • value  199900000
    address  179E6RkjzEurAs6BCDoAFuDRenWv4fJjnx
  • 159fbd7af71095b4c9047aee92c711fd1f22b52857ee613517eda61c6bf32151:1
  • value  670268273
    address  1P9RQEr2XeE3PEb44ZE35sfZRRW1JHU8qx